On Sunday, November 1 in the Dnipropetrovsk region, the leader of the “Right Sector” Dmitry Yarosh was reported to have been kidnapped by the Security Services of Ukraine. This was reported by Ukrainian edition, citing information from social networks.
As detailed, Yarosh was abducted during a special operation from the base of the “Right Sector” in the village of Pokrovsky Velikomikhailovka in the district of Dnipropetrovsk.

“Russian Conversation” writes that it is known only that in the early morning on the base there was a fight between the “SS” special unit “Alpha”. At this time, the main “pravosek” was kidnapped and taken to the base in an unknown direction.
The option to arrest Dmitry Yarosh was immediately eliminated due to the fact that he is a people’s deputy of Ukraine. By law, his detention can only occur with the permission of the Verkhovna Rada, which means it can be regarded as kidnap.
